How many questions can you miss on a 50 question test to get an A?
Since 10% of 50 is 5 (because 50 divided by 10 is 5), then your aim of missing 30% means since 10% is 5 questions, and 30% is 3 times as large as 10%, then 3 times 5 questions, is 15 questions. If you miss 15 questions on a test with 50 total questions, your score would be a 70%.

What is the percentage of correctly answered questions on a 50 question test?
On a 50 question test, a student answered 5 questions incorrectly. What percent did the student answer correctly? If 5 questions were answered incorrectly, 45 questions were answered correctly and the percentage answered correctly is 45 50 ×100 = 90%
